Comprehending Disability Scooters
Disability scooters are electric cars created to help individuals with mobility impairments. These scooters are available in various shapes and sizes, making it easier for users to navigate through indoor and outdoor environments.
Types of Disability Scooters
When thinking about a disability scooter, it is vital to understand the numerous types readily available in the market:

3-Wheel Scooters
Ideal for indoor use due to their tight turning radius.
Easier to navigate in small spaces.
4-Wheel Scooters
Offer much better stability, security, and enhanced outside performance.
Appropriate for irregular surfaces and longer ranges.
Sturdy Scooters
Created for larger individuals, these scooters can deal with more weight and offer improved toughness.
Increased weight capacity and robust features.
Folding Scooters
Compact and easily foldable, making them ideal for travel.
Portable, lightweight, and easy to shop.
All-Terrain Scooters
Geared up for a range of surfaces, from rough terrain to pavement.
Perfect for outside activity and experience.

Factors to consider When Choosing a Scooter
Selecting the ideal mobility scooter includes numerous considerations:
-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can securely support the user's weight.
- Range: Consider how far the scooter can take a trip on a full charge, dealing with the user's requirements.
- Seat Comfort: Look for an ergonomic seat that supplies appropriate support, especially for longer trips.
- Mobility: If traveling regularly, consider a folding scooter for ease of transport.
- Surface: Choose a scooter developed for the type of environment you'll be using it in-- whether it's smooth pathways or rugged terrains.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Just how much do disability scooters cost?
The rate of disability scooters differs substantially based upon features, type, and brand. Usually, rates can range from ₤ 800 to over ₤ 3,000.
2. Do I require a prescription to buy a mobility scooter?
A prescription is not typically needed for buying a mobility scooter, but it may be essential for insurance coverage.
3. Can I utilize a disability scooter without a chauffeur's license?
Yes, individuals can run mobility scooters without a driver's license, as they are not categorized as motor automobiles.
4. How quick can disability scooters go?
The majority of mobility scooters have a speed variety of 4 to 8 miles per hour, depending upon the design.
5. Can I take my scooter on public transport?
Lots of public transport services accommodate mobility scooters, but checking with the specific transportation authority for regulations and availability is recommended.
